1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is multiplication?

Back

Multiplication is a way to add a number to itself a certain number of times. For example, 3 x 2 means adding 3 two times: 3 + 3 = 6.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does it mean to multiply by 2?

Back

Multiplying by 2 means you are doubling a number. For example, 4 x 2 = 8.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does it mean to multiply by 5?

Back

Multiplying by 5 means you are adding a number to itself five times. For example, 3 x 5 = 15.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does it mean to multiply by 10?

Back

Multiplying by 10 means you are adding a number to itself ten times. For example, 6 x 10 = 60.
